How much tax will you pay on a salary of $31,299 in Arizona?
If you earn $31,299 per year in Arizona, United States of America, you will pay $5,236 in taxes.
What is the net salary after tax for a $31,299 salary in Arizona, United States of America?
Your net salary after tax in Arizona, United States of America is $26,063 per year, or $2,172 per month.
What tax rate applies to a $31,299 salary in Arizona?
Your average tax rate is 16.7% and your marginal tax rate is 22.4%. This marginal tax rate means that any additional income will be taxed at this rate. For example, if your salary increases by $100, $22.4 will be taxed; as a result, your net pay will increase by only $77.6.
